Transaction 28365d529d176fe0eb781a72ad33c01d31a60cb2a4b0797d17443f43bed29e96
1 Input
2 Outputs
- 28365d529d176fe0eb781a72ad33c01d31a60cb2a4b0797d17443f43bed29e96:0
- 28365d529d176fe0eb781a72ad33c01d31a60cb2a4b0797d17443f43bed29e96:1
value 5020
address 181fSvdCpW5uXSDvk1Wy5XA63fuXybFZrT
value 588072
address 19tFVPYETUHwQ29n3dCmbfkdytLPjoaubQ